Most approaches to astrology ask:

Who are you?

They describe your personality, strengths, weaknesses, and tendencies. They explain why you think the way you do, relate the way you do, and encounter certain recurring patterns in life.

Those insights can be remarkably valuable.

But for the hungry and curious, other questions arise:

How do people grow? What can and cannot be changed? When should I work on what?

Why do some people continue to grow throughout their lives while others remain stuck in the same patterns despite years of insight? Why do certain challenges soften with maturity while others become more entrenched? And why does the same advice transform one person while leaving another untouched?

These are questions about development, not personality.

I’ve been developing a framework that approaches astrology from this perspective. Drawing on Vedic astrology, developmental psychology, systems thinking, and nearly three decades of coaching experience, Developmental Astrology attempts to understand not simply who we are, but how we grow.

This course is the first opportunity to study that framework in depth.


The Chart as Map of Development

In Developmental Astrology, a birth chart is not a fixed description of identity.

It is a map of developmental capacities, challenges, and opportunities.

Rather than asking, “What does this placement mean?” we ask questions like:

  • What developmental tasks is this person likely to encounter?
  • Where is growth likely to come naturally, and where is it likely to require conscious effort?
  • What kinds of misunderstandings tend to keep this person stuck?
  • How can astrology become a practical tool for development rather than merely description?

The result is a way of reading charts that is dynamic rather than static. This is developmental rather than typological.
